Output 743bc113a766fa226d94e671d634f9b11c2aea91540da1bc17ea3035b1f6fe5e:0

value
2178099
script pubkey
OP_0 OP_PUSHBYTES_20 dcba073cfbaf83a91c424379a983dc218189689a
address
bc1qmjaqw08m47p6j8zzgdu6nq7uyxqcj6y6vy5567
transaction
743bc113a766fa226d94e671d634f9b11c2aea91540da1bc17ea3035b1f6fe5e
spent
true